Shripad Naik's parameters stable, taken off ventilator: Goa CM Last Updated : 13 Jan 2021 01:36:44 PM IST Union Minister of State for Defence Shripad Naik Union Minister of State for Defence Shripad Naik, who was hospitalised after a road mishap, has been taken off a ventilator and is being administered high flow oxygen, Chief Minister Pramod Sawant said on Wednesday.
Sawant also said that the North Goa MP's health parameters were stable and he need not be shifted to the national capital for further treatment."He has been shifted from a ventilator and is being administered high flow oxygen for now," Sawant told reporters at the Goa Medical College campus on Wednesday.Earlier, a three-member team from the All India Institute of Medical Sciences examined the Union MoS in presence of the Chief Minister."Shripad bhau was examined by three AIIMS doctors today morning. All of his parameters are stable. They are closely monitoring.
